MOOCs and Open Education Around the World. Routledge (2015).
Edited by Curtis J. Bonk, Mimi M. Lee, Thomas C. Reeves, Thomas H. Reynolds.

MOOCs and Open Education is a
edited collection
that
considers
subjects
relevant to open
education resources
(OER) and
massive open online courses (MOOC).
The latest
developments in
blended learning technology have made it possible for
students
in every nation on earth
to be participants in online courses.
This MOOC book describes methods for making lectures more interesting and getting students more engaged in learning.
These massively open online courses are
generally free
for students but do not
lead to formal accreditation.
